Draw a physical data flow diagram

Assignment Help Software Engineering
Reference no: EM131356473

Partial Description of Rosebud's Checkout Process

When a customer presents his or her order at the checkout station, the cashier uses a POS scanner at the end of the belt area to ring up the customer's order in the cash register and to produce a register tape for the customer. After the groceries have been scanned, the cashier obtains the POS register total for the groceries purchased. Then, the customer hits the "enter" key in the pinstripe terminal. A screen display appears that shows the purchase total and asks the customer what type of payment option is desired. The customer selects from three options-credit card, direct debit (through local participating banks), or check authorization-by pressing a key opposite that option.

In the case of credit, the customer runs the credit card through the terminal's magnetic stripe reader. The request for credit authorization is then transmitted to the appropriate credit card company. The credit card company sends back a credit authorization number for the purchased amount. For the debit option, the customer runs a bank debit card through the card reader and then enters his PIN. As in the case of credit purchases, the data are transmitted to the appropriate bank. The bank responds by transmitting back an approval message. For check authorization, Rosebud uses scannable courtesy cards. The courtesy card number and grocery total are transmitted to Rosebud's internal check authorization system. The authorization system looks up the customer in its courtesy card data and notifies the cashier whether or not the check should be accepted.

For the capsule case assigned by your instructor, complete the following requirements:
a. Prepare a table of entities and activities.
b. Draw a context diagram.
c. Draw a physical data flow diagram (DFD).
d. Prepare an annotated table of entities and activities. Indicate on this table the groupings, bubble numbers, and bubble titles to be used in preparing a level 0 logical DFD.
e. Draw a level 0 logical DFD.

Reference no: EM131356473

Questions Cloud

Is it the same across different historical times or eras : Is the experience of being an adolescent the same for males and females? Is it the same across different historical times or eras? What about across different cultures or subpopulations within a culture? This assignment involves exploring similari..
What is the revenue retrieval for the gf deluxe : Green Forever's challenge (see Problem) is to determine which design alternative is the better environmental choice if it uses a different battery for the Premium Mate. What is the revenue retrieval for the GF Deluxe
Find the average acceleration in reaching maxi mum speed : Calculate the acceleration of a 2000-kg, sin-gle-engine airplane just before takeoff when the thrust of its engi ne is 500 N - Calculate the acceleration of a 300 000-kg jumbo jet just before takeoff when the thrust for each of its four engines is 3..
How has the market responded to this shock : Because the intercept increased compared with the initial values of the parameters, we know there has been an increase in demand. How has the market responded to this shock? Is the market's response reasonable?
Draw a physical data flow diagram : Prepare a table of entities and activities.- Draw a context diagram.- Draw a physical data flow diagram (DFD).- Draw a level 0 logical DFD.
What sub steps do you think should be added : What are the main steps of the process that should be included? What sub steps do you think should be added? Are there variations that need to be reflected, or is the process fairly standard?
Describe the advantages to the airline of the given process : Describe the advantages to the airline of this process. Compare it to both travel-agent-issued paper tickets and to paperless tickets.
What is the new revenue retrieval value for each model : Green Forever (see Problem) has decided to add an automatic string feeder system with cost and revenue estimates as shown below to the GF Deluxe model. What is the new revenue retrieval value for each model
Adjusting entries for accruals-provide journal entries : Identify two items that may result in adjusting entries for deferrals and provide sample journal entires. Identify two items that may result in adjusting entries for accruals and provide sample journal entires.

Reviews

Write a Review

Software Engineering Questions & Answers

  Software engineering fundamental

Software Engineering Fundamental Assignment:  Moving Pictures is an application that captures information about movies, as well as the rating and reviews of movie fans. Interview transcripts regarding it's functionality have been captured as follows..

  Assembly language programming code for 8086

Change any binary number found in register AX to equivalent ASCII code for each hexadecimal nibble in AX.

  One of the most difficult aspects of planning software

one of the most difficult aspects of planning software development is estimating the effort. often times we are asked

  Discussion of the basic elements of the sdlc

Write a 700- to 1,050-word paper that explain the components of a formal SDLC process. Include a discussion of the basic elements of the SDLC

  Draw erd for database that track baluster design

Draw an ERD for a database that should track baluster designs, balusters sold, and customer orders for a company that sells various wood balusters.

  Explain the significance of detailed project planning

explain the significance of detailed project planning and control, good communication and documentation and the use of appropriate tools in order to provide a quality product;

  Software system architecture

Develop an overall architecture for the system described in the assigned reading.

  What is missing in qantas website and what can be improve

As a guide you can use the 8 golden Rules of Interface Design (The rules don't have to be mention in the project) just to find out what is missing in Qantas Website and what can be improve.

  User interface design the user interface provides

user interface design the user interface provides interaction between the user and the application. choose one of the

  Describes the big state university

Create a decision table that describes the Big State University course catalog regarding eligibility for MIS 260. Show all possible rules and simplify the table you just created. Describe the results.

  Analyzing code snippet

Analyze the code snippet and describe why it will work or why not it will not. Code required to make this a complete program intentionally left out.

  Analyze how projects are planned and execute

Analyze how projects are planned and executed under the following frameworks and provide an example for each: SCRUM and DSDMc. Lean Software Development

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d